Not Danny. That...was a fairly obvious statement. Then again, this place seemed to mess up a lot of fairly obvious stuff, so he decided to give the guy the benefit of the doubt. "I didn't pick it," he said, indicating the now-closed door with a tilt of his head. "You can take it up with her if you want, but I'm kind of attached to my life." Shikamaru was pretty sure the nurse wouldn't actually kill him, but he was also pretty sure that she was the type of woman who could make someone wish they were dead.
He lifted his fork and watched the brownish grey goo slip back onto the plate with a wet plop. It looked like something you'd find at the bottom of a trash can that hadn't been emptied for a week, and he was pretty sure that even Chouji wouldn't eat it. Not right away, anyway.
"I'm Shikamaru," he said, turning his attention from the brown biohazard to the person across the room.
